搭建蜘蛛池视频教程全过程
蜘蛛池是一种用于数据采集的工具,可以帮助我们自动获取网页上的信息。在本文中,我将为大家介绍搭建蜘蛛池的全过程,并提供通俗易懂的教程。
首先,我们需要明确一下蜘蛛池的作用。蜘蛛池可以模拟浏览器访问网页,获取其中的数据并进行处理。它可以帮助我们实现自动化的数据采集,省去了手动复制粘贴的麻烦。
第一步是选择合适的编程语言和蜘蛛池框架。常用的编程语言有Python、Java和Node.js等,而对应的蜘蛛池框架有Scrapy、Selenium和Puppeteer等。在本教程中,我将以Python和Scrapy为例进行讲解。
接下来,我们需要安装相关的软件和库。首先,安装Python。你可以前往Python官方网站下载最新版本的Python并按照提示进行安装。安装完成后,打开命令行或终端窗口,输入以下命令来检查Python是否成功安装:
```
python --version
```
如果显示出Python的版本号,则说明安装成功。
接下来,我们需要安装Scrapy框架。在命令行或终端窗口中输入以下命令:
```
pip install scrapy
```
等待安装完成后,输入以下命令来检查Scrapy是否成功安装:
```
scrapy --version
```
如果显示出Scrapy的版本号,则说明安装成功。
现在,我们开始创建蜘蛛池项目。首先,选择一个合适的文件夹作为项目的根目录,然后在命令行或终端窗口中切换到该目录下。接着,输入以下命令来创建一个新的Scrapy项目:
```
scrapy startproject myspider
```
这将会创建一个名为"myspider"的文件夹,并在其中生成一些必要的文件和目录。
接下来,切换到刚刚创建的项目目录中,输入以下命令来创建一个新的蜘蛛:
```
cd myspider
scrapy genspider myspider_example example.com
```
这将会在蜘蛛项目的"spiders"目录下生成一个名为"myspider_example.py"的文件,其中包含了一个简单的蜘蛛示例。
现在,我们可以编辑蜘蛛文件,以实现具体的数据采集功能。打开"myspider_example.py"文件,按照注释中的提示进行修改,例如指定要爬取的网页链接、定义数据提取规则等。
修改完成后,我们可以运行蜘蛛来开始数据采集。在命令行或终端窗口中输入以下命令:
```
scrapy crawl myspider_example
```
蜘蛛将会自动访问指定的网页,并按照设定的规则进行数据提取。提取到的数据将会保存在项目目录下的"items.json"文件中。
这就是搭建蜘蛛池的全过程了。通过上述步骤,我们可以快速搭建一个简单的蜘蛛池,实现自动化的数据采集功能。当然,在实际应用中,我们可能还需要进行更多的配置和优化,以满足具体的需求。
希望本教程对您有所帮助,祝您在搭建蜘蛛池的过程中顺利无阻!